Baseball Recap: Middletown Islanders vs. Narragansett Mariners

Middletown won against Prout last Monday with four runs and they decided to stick to that run total again on Wednesday. The Middletown Islanders never let the Narragansett Mariners onto the board and left with a 4-0 victory. The win made it back-to-back victories for Middletown.

Evan Agren made a splash while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, not allowing a single earned run and only two hits while striking out eight over seven innings pitched. Agren was also solid in the batter's box, going 2-for-4 with two RBI.

In other batting news, Evan Levasseur was incredible, scoring three runs and stealing two bases while getting on base in all four of his plate appearances.

On Narragansett's side, they sa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Jackson Hohl, who went 2-for-3 with a stolen base.

The win got Middletown back to even at 2-2. As for Narragansett, their loss dropped their record down to 1-1.

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Middletown will take on Chariho at 12:00 p.m. on Monday. As for Narragansett, they will head out on the road to square off against Westerly at 4:30 p.m. on Monday.
